Given that e= 2i – 5j + 9k and f= 8i + 15j + k, find 3f – 2e.
ipn [44]

Plug in "8i + 15j + k" for "f", and "2i – 5j + 9k" for "e"

3(8i + 15j + k) - 2(2i – 5j + 9k)

Distribute 3 to (8i + 15j + k) & - 2 to (2i – 5j + 9k)

3(8i + 15j + k) = 24i + 45j + 3k

-2(2i - 5j + 9k) = -4i + 10j - 18k

-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Simplify. Combine like terms

24i - 4i + 45j + 10j + 3k - 18k

(24i - 4i) + (45j + 10j) + (3k - 18k)

20i + 55j - 15k is your answer, or (C)
